Solution for 3y^2-22y+32=0 equation:


Simplifying
3y2 + -22y + 32 = 0

Reorder the terms:
32 + -22y + 3y2 = 0

Solving
32 + -22y + 3y2 = 0

Solving for variable 'y'.

Factor a trinomial.
(2 + -1y)(16 + -3y) = 0

Subproblem 1

Set the factor '(2 + -1y)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ying 2 + -1y = 0 Solving 2 + -1y = 0 Move all terms containing y to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-2' to each side of the equation. 2 + -2 + -1y = 0 + -2 Combine like terms: 2 + -2 = 0 0 + -1y = 0 + -2 -1y = 0 + -2 Combine like terms: 0 + -2 = -2 -1y = -2 Divide each side by '-1'. y = 2 Simplifying y = 2

Subproblem 2

Set the factor '(16 + -3y)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ying 16 + -3y = 0 Solving 16 + -3y = 0 Move all terms containing y to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-16' to each side of the equation. 16 + -16 + -3y = 0 + -16 Combine like terms: 16 + -16 = 0 0 + -3y = 0 + -16 -3y = 0 + -16 Combine like terms: 0 + -16 = -16 -3y = -16 Divide each side by '-3'. y = 5.333333333 Simplifying y = 5.333333333

Solution

y = {2, 5.333333333}
